New to the digital domain here. I am using a Behringer DDx 3216 digital mixer to mix to an Alesis ADAT LX20. I have the adt lightpipe module for the mixer that allows digital connection via fiber. I cannot get any audio thru to the adat. I think I have it configured right on both ends (again, I am a newbie). Is there only one type of fiber out there? Or am I using the wrong type. I have Hosa brand cable, I see red light at the ends when I have it connected. Any help would be MUCH appreciated.

If you're trying to input audio TO the ADAT, you must set the ADAT to digital input.
 
Yeah, I have the inputs set correctly. I switched my output routing to direct in and can get to the adat that way, however this eliminates all fader control. The default setting for the routing is from analog input (mic in this case) to bus1-2....I can get meter readings and audio in the headphones on the console, but no such luck getting to the adat....

You have to route the signal to the busses, because there is no direct out on the channels.
